relented
英 [rɪˈlentɪd]
美 [rɪˈlentɪd]
v. 终于答应; 不再拒绝; 变缓和; 变温和; 减弱
relent的过去分词和过去式
柯林斯词典
- VERB 变宽厚;变温和;心软
If yourelent, you allow someone to do something that you had previously refused to allow them to do.- Finally his mother relented and gave permission for her youngest son to marry.
最后他母亲作出让步,允许她的小儿子结婚。
- Finally his mother relented and gave permission for her youngest son to marry.
- VERB (天气)转晴,缓和,转好
If bad weatherrelents, it improves.- If the weather relents, the game will be finished today.
如果天气转好的话,比赛将在今天结束。
- If the weather relents, the game will be finished today.
